Type
ORACLE
Validation date
2025-06-26 08:50: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.365e-4,
    "usd": 1.5972e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001C6D3D8CB9D256F5D4FB191E3DB7D1F3D429BD3616011D41F628F8CABB393C2D3

Previous signature

83FBA808F790086101612EBAA282A44FC864B0BDEFFF9EA76D654A5E5A60033EAE89A789F4FCA4A205509AB37D8E0755F7C96CBCB2BD514A7F1600092E6AFB06

Origin signature

3045022100F1D127AC215D5741767DA680B6A64486DF7DCEC752538EF9C4CDCA949FE21D9A0220284AB81CAC08D3F537892D7F71656215737E419BFAD77B77701336B1690E37A5

Proof of work

0102047BB4D0DF7E1E0D256C56BA8EA91AB99C0F3CC98D1540233FC8087DBE975D4884EE286506519C4679D1D4BDC740640280314BC30B8657DB3DDAE93EA042149D36

Proof of integrity

00F3DA1F3F195079B7FD13C8B99618D6B3A059DEA35FC9FB6CC07BDE9B7B61C085

Coordinator signature

C09DF8D7B12C62BBA6642F078A8A157C3191DC7A9493C77ED7C772420A21697F9106C5218C1F16A3DDC48D7BA6534C148DC60E031F1A846834449DAF87A7D60F

Validator #1 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#1 signature

EEF02ED3303CC2E327C11ED5A230B4B51FD0F2FD285EFFD67A3A2D3DCFB0E19A4E8795A855A66B12DBBD159E452E5236C908186ADBAF50FF7C6015ECBF81590F

Validator #2 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#2 signature

01AE1B689EF6EB3371EA6FC8D39CCBF79C0D06BC7AD381CF249A7CE47538D0D02F72AC7A14E50A73EA70FE420C09827F90D5AA838B5E9C99BC0A5DD303B8480D